Abstract: A system and method for intelligent caching and network management includes contextual information representing needs of a user. A contextual system determines settings based on the contextual information and determines services and devices available for the user, in accordance with the contextual information. A predictor receives the contextual information, the settings, the services available and the devices available and predicts the needs of the user to make resources available to the user in accordance with predictions.

Abstract: An authentication framework is provided which enables dynamic user authentication that combines multiple authentication objects using a shared context and that permits customizable interaction design to suit varying use r preferences and transaction/application requirements. Such a framework provides a high degree of flexibility, accuracy, convenience and robustness. In one illustrative aspect of the invention, an automated technique for user authentication comprises the following steps/operations. First, user input i s obtained. At least a portion of the user input is associated with two or mor e verification objects. Then, the user is verified based on the two or more verification objects in accordance with at least one verification policy operating on a context shared across the two or more verification objects. T he user authentication technique of the invention may preferably be implemented in a flexible, distributed architecture comprising at least one client devic e coupled to at least one verification server. The client device and the verification server may operate together to perform the user authentication techniques of the invention.

Abstract: A method of translating a natural language input 10 into a formal computer command 14 comprises the steps of translating the input command into a category at a first translation level 102 with a further translation at a second level 102 associated with the category. Further translation may occur at additional levels as determined by the preceding translation level. Preferably a plurality of models 212 will be provided at each level, each model being associated with a category and comprising a subset of formal commands. Preferably the formal command 14 will be applied to an application 16. In this instance the first level categories can be associated with the application, the second and subsequent levels being associated with specific application functions.. In a second embodiment probability scoring 214 may be used to determine which category should be used at the next level of translation where at least two possible candidate categories have been identified.. A method of building the category models is also claimed.

Abstract: Apparatus for automatically identifying command boundaries in a conversational natural language system includes a speech recognizer 20 for converting an input signal to recognized text and a boundary identifier 40 receiving the recognized text and determining if a command is present in the recognized text, the boundary identifier outputting the command if present in the recognized text.

Abstract: A system and method for verifying user identity, in accordance with the present invention, includes a conversational system (114) for receiving inputs from a user (110) and transforming the inputs into formal commands. A behavior verifier (118) is coupled to the conversational system (114) for extracting features from the inputs. The features include behavior patterns of the user. The behavior verifier (118) is adapted to compare the input behavior to a behavior model (214) to determine if the user is authorized to interact with the system.

Abstract: In accordance with the invention, a method and system for accessing a dialog system 101 employing a plurality of different clients 100, includes providing a first client device for accessing a conversational system 300 and presenting a command to the conversational system 300 by converting the command to a form understandable to the conversational system. The command is interpreted by employing a mediator 302, a dialog manager 303 and a multi-modal history 304 to determine the intent of the command based on a context of the command. A second client device is determined based on a predetermined device preference stored in the conversational system. An application is abstracted (400) to perform the command, and the results of the performance of the command are sent to the second client device.

Abstract: A system and method of the present invention for determining and maintaining dialog focus in a conversational speech system includes presenting a command associated with an application to a dialog manager. The application associated with the command is unknown to the dialog manager at the time it is made. The dialog manager determines a current context of the command by reviewing a multi-modal history of events. At least one method is determined responsive to the command based on the current context. The at least one method is executed responsive to the command associated with the application.
